Commit graph

6420 commits

Author SHA1 Message Date
Jack Robison
3868dea819
don't join buckets if there is only one 2019-02-21 14:18:48 -05:00
Jack Robison
c52541197f
Merge pull request #1949 from lbryio/fix-join-buckets
fix cases where buckets could be unjoined after removing a peer
2019-02-21 14:08:34 -05:00
Jack Robison
03cd6b7200
fix cases where buckets could be unjoined after removing a peer 2019-02-21 13:53:35 -05:00
Jack Robison
6915a7a553 v0.32.2rc2 2019-02-21 13:16:32 -05:00
Jack Robison
7ad29b4bfb
Merge pull request #1948 from lbryio/duplicates-in-routing
Test and fix edge cases for adding peers to routing
2019-02-21 13:11:34 -05:00
Jack Robison
4294bf742d
simplify/fix ping queue 2019-02-21 13:00:23 -05:00
Jack Robison
57ad9f1c52
test_add_peer_after_handle_request 2019-02-21 11:34:25 -05:00
Jack Robison
e260de59f1
fix updating/setting contact triple 2019-02-21 10:50:11 -05:00
Jack Robison
154702e6dd
fix KBucket.add_peer 2019-02-21 10:50:11 -05:00
Jack Robison
d06d998c81
improve KBucket test_add_peer 2019-02-21 10:50:11 -05:00
Jack Robison
8aff860bfe
Merge pull request #1945 from lbryio/fix_delete_log
Fix delete log
2019-02-21 10:14:29 -05:00
Victor Shyba
d7ba90bbea update ttfb script 2019-02-20 17:10:36 -03:00
Victor Shyba
59325ad8c1 fix delete log 2019-02-20 17:04:08 -03:00
Jack Robison
1f72e27272 improve time_to_first_byte.py 2019-02-20 17:04:08 -03:00
Jack Robison
aa41b8b558
Merge pull request #1944 from lbryio/fix-seed-node-startup
fix seed node startup
2019-02-20 15:03:47 -05:00
Jack Robison
2496e7ed44
improve time_to_first_byte.py 2019-02-20 14:43:40 -05:00
Jack Robison
ee12985135
dont ping outselves 2019-02-20 14:15:31 -05:00
Jack Robison
4c7f357441 v0.32.2rc1 2019-02-20 12:12:04 -05:00
Jack Robison
8944a36291
Merge pull request #1942 from lbryio/split_buckets_under_index
add split_buckets_under_index config setting for seed nodes
2019-02-20 12:00:46 -05:00
Jack Robison
cb5d428d12
add split_buckets_under_index config setting for seed nodes 2019-02-20 11:25:50 -05:00
Jack Robison
f175e8826c
Merge pull request #1939 from lbryio/missing_await
refactor file_name and full_path as it can be None, fix missing await, stop using blob_manager.storage on stream_manager and use your own
2019-02-20 10:44:35 -05:00
Victor Shyba
38ed212c01 refactor, dont call storage from blob_manager + missing await 2019-02-19 21:45:14 -03:00
Victor Shyba
d035c13883 file_path can be None, add helper to check if stream output file exists instead 2019-02-19 21:45:14 -03:00
Jack Robison
82ce2ccee6
update docs 2019-02-19 17:27:31 -05:00
Jack Robison
2cf9b2dd9e
Merge pull request #1938 from lbryio/fix-kbucket-indexing
fix KBucket.key_in_range
2019-02-19 15:03:16 -05:00
Jack Robison
fcbdaa336f
fix KBucket.key_in_range
The range_min and range_max of a KBucket where mistakenly bounding the node id of a peer to be added rather than the distance from the local node id to the peer node id
2019-02-19 13:57:11 -05:00
Lex Berezhny
3ae6137edb v0.32.1 2019-02-18 22:56:35 -05:00
Lex Berezhny
0fdd2ae178 added tx to JSON response from get 2019-02-18 22:53:11 -05:00
Victor Shyba
8c5007fe07 assert amount transferred to correct account 2019-02-18 22:53:11 -05:00
Victor Shyba
d2150cf142 fix balance check 2019-02-18 22:53:11 -05:00
Victor Shyba
ce2bb22929 add tests for paid downloads 2019-02-18 22:53:11 -05:00
Lex Berezhny
1ce3adb6a0 reduce integration test verbosity 2019-02-18 21:45:37 -05:00
Lex Berezhny
c2dc1f3c1d v0.32.1rc1 2019-02-18 17:17:20 -05:00
Victor Shyba
b36c22e2f4 unban after 10 seconds, give up after 60 2019-02-18 17:16:10 -05:00
Victor Shyba
71b66ab337 test stall unban 2019-02-18 17:16:10 -05:00
Lex Berezhny
461c3c8408 downloading header from S3 correctly tracks progress 2019-02-18 17:15:40 -05:00
Thomas Zarebczan
03396c1993 remove invalid reflector_component test config 2019-02-18 17:10:42 -05:00
Jack Robison
fa7e9923f4
Merge pull request #1932 from lbryio/fix-1930
Fix blob_list for sd_hash including stream terminator
2019-02-18 14:41:00 -05:00
Jack Robison
3f7e466c97
return failure message for invalid blob hash in blob_delete 2019-02-18 12:18:56 -05:00
Jack Robison
4483380352
fix terminator blob hash (None) being included when running blob_list for an sd hash 2019-02-18 12:12:14 -05:00
Lex Berezhny
4a0a6b0243 v0.32.0 2019-02-16 20:17:41 -05:00
Thomas Zarebczan
a003e794ba listen on internal port instead of upnp redirect 2019-02-16 18:55:58 -05:00
Lex Berezhny
051fabc180 v0.32.0rc3 2019-02-16 15:07:07 -05:00
Jack Robison
ca686041e7
Merge pull request #1925 from lbryio/fix-extension
fix application/x-ext mime types
2019-02-15 21:11:05 -05:00
Jack Robison
fc450eb164
add TestMimeTypes, pylint 2019-02-15 20:42:55 -05:00
Thomas Zarebczan
652d7cbd24
consider . extension 2019-02-15 20:40:55 -05:00
Thomas Zarebczan
43b372c0fe
fix extension - remove dot
The rest of our extensions don't have a dot. Also, strip off any characters and lowercase it to be safe.
2019-02-15 20:40:55 -05:00
Jack Robison
eaacf7e034
Merge pull request #1926 from lbryio/fix_unfair_ban
Fix p2p ignoring good peers
2019-02-15 20:39:49 -05:00
Victor Shyba
576da1bc30 do not keep trying when blob is being written 2019-02-15 21:20:06 -03:00
Victor Shyba
5c217f1544 resovle reflector IP before adding it 2019-02-15 21:20:06 -03:00